HACT 146 Women's Soccer 1

This course awards one credit hour to students who actively participate in intercollegiate competitive soccer during the season. Through practices, games, and team activities, students will develop their athletic skills, teamwork, and sportsmanship while representing their college in competition.

IV. Student Learning Outcomes

Upon completion of this course, a student will be able to:

  • Demonstrate improvement in individual soccer skills, including shooting, dribbling, passing, and defensive techniques, through active participation in practices and games.
  • Exhibit effective teamwork and communication, contributing to the overall success of the team during intercollegiate competition.
  • Apply principles of sportsmanship and leadership, both on and off the field, by displaying respect for teammates, opponents, coaches, and officials throughout the season.
